Federal and Provincial/Territorial Tax Brackets

Your taxable income in the following tax brackets.
Federal Tax Bracket Federal Tax Rates
$57,375.00 or less 14.5%
$57,375.00 - $114,749.99 20.5%
$114,750.00 - $177,881.99 26%
$177,882.00 - $253,413.99 29%
More than $253,414.00 33%
New Brunswick Tax Bracket New Brunswick Tax Rates
$51,306.00 or less 9.4%
$51,306.00 - $102,613.99 14%
$102,614.00 - $190,059.99 16%
More than $190,060.00 19.5%

Region Total Income Total Deductions Net Pay Avg. Tax Rate Comp. Deduction Rate
Nunavut $51,600.12 $9,230.09 $42,370.03 10.7% 17.89%
Alberta $51,600.12 $9,629.14 $41,970.98 11.47% 18.66%
Northwest Territories $51,600.12 $9,867.47 $41,732.65 11.94% 19.12%
British Columbia $51,600.12 $9,920.69 $41,679.43 12.04% 19.23%
Yukon $51,600.12 $10,035.61 $41,564.51 12.26% 19.45%
Ontario $51,600.12 $10,465.26 $41,134.86 13.1% 20.28%
Saskatchewan $51,600.12 $11,046.23 $40,553.89 14.22% 21.41%
New Brunswick $51,600.12 $11,367.58 $40,232.54 14.84% 22.03%
Manitoba $51,600.12 $11,644.97 $39,955.15 15.38% 22.57%
Newfoundland and Labrador $51,600.12 $11,741.56 $39,858.56 15.57% 22.75%
Quebec $51,600.12 $11,850.01 $39,750.11 15.2% 22.97%
Prince Edward Island $51,600.12 $11,957.35 $39,642.77 15.99% 23.17%
Nova Scotia $51,600.12 $12,585.39 $39,014.73 17.2% 24.39%
